In the first episode of season two of My BrainWise Coach, hosts Cole Bastian and Phil Dixon delve into the neuroscience behind why so many people struggle to keep their New Year's resolutions. They discuss everything from dopamine bursts to stress, explaining why our brains find it so challenging to implement change. The episode offers practical strategies for setting achievable goals, creating new habits, and recovering from setbacks. Additionally, the hosts highlight the importance of sleep, positive mental models, and short-term gratifications to maintain motivation and success. With insights into how to design resolutions in line with how the brain works, this episode is a must-listen for anyone committed to making lasting changes in the new year.
